Output f5dc4bd535795a04eaf77b52ac3f06e187b8ea2519aebfebb6a44ca7ecfa4d3a:1

value
17346566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ba42c60a060c04e948380214845886889e10840c OP_EQUAL
address
3JfsbjZVL9tkauUbnGpPXAcGTfqg1qs5Wd
transaction
f5dc4bd535795a04eaf77b52ac3f06e187b8ea2519aebfebb6a44ca7ecfa4d3a
confirmations
458906
spent
true